Justin Gardiner is the author of two nonfiction books and a collection of poetry. His most recent title is the book-length lyric essay Small Altars, published by Tupelo Press in 2024. Besides his role as Nonfiction Editor for Southern Humanities Review, Justin is also an Associate Professor at Auburn University. Founded in 1967, SHR considers subject matter both within and beyond the South. The magazine has had Justin Gardiner as its nonfiction editor for the past half decade. Four essays are discussed in the episode, with most of all of them showing evidence of the associative qualities that Gardiner, as a poet, enjoys in whatever genre. In this case, we started with Lisa Greenwell's essay “Your Soul Doesn't Need You.” While ostensibly an essay about a carjacking she experienced, it goes wider to consider alike how well both more cognitively based therapy and poetry that speaks to one's soul can aid recovery. In Leslie Stainton's “Here with You,” an understanding of how the artist Joseph Cornell's boxes reflect his life with a brother who suffered from cerebral palsy parallels the circumstances of the author's own, younger sister. Delicacy is the order of the day. In Ceridwen Hall's essay, “Submarine Reconnaissance: Bodies, Permutations, Voyages,” Hall delves into whether submarines are “female” (as her mom believes) or a “he” when in combat, along with many fascinating aspects of serving aboard a submarine and the “aquatic” nature of our memories and the way we must constantly “refit” our thinking. The other, remaining essay, Jennifer Taylor-Skinner's “I Don't Want Somebody in My House,” highlights the grand piano that serves as her companion, in contrast to how an esoteric French composer (Erik Satie) had two baby grand pianos stacked atop each other in his southern France villa. On today's show, we're zooming in on the NFL as we hit Week 18 and there's still a whole lot to be decided. The 1 seeds are set in both conferences, but everything else will be sorted this weekend, with 2 games on Saturday and a busy slate on Sunday. The marquee matchup is for the AFC East, as the Dolphins and Bills play for the division, but the AFC South is still up for grabs between the Jags, Colts and Texans and there are 3 available Playoff spots for 5 teams with the Steelers, Colts and Texans all needing help to get in. In the NFC, the East is still up for grabs with the Cowboys in control over the Eagles and the Bucs needing a win to edge out the Falcons and Saints, and we have 2 spots for 6 teams with most of them needing help. It gets convoluted for sure, but that's just more drama for Sunday. Meanwhile, in the NBA, we're already more than a third of the way through the season, so we welcome the casual fans who don't start paying attention until after Christmas into the fold, but that also means the trade deadline is about a month away, and the Knicks and Raptors got us started on what I predict to be a busy month in the talent exchange market, with OG Anunoby headed to NY. Then, we take a look around the MVP race so far, and give our takes on the three players who should be legitimately considered. I love SGA but Gaber shoots down his case, Tatum isn't even close when Giannis is probably being overlooked, and AD is all but forgotten, so with Joel Embiid playing even better than he did when he won the award last year and Jokic still the best player in the world, who is our third candidate? Join Sofia Baca and Nerd Forensics co-host Jacob Urban as they discuss all things counting!Counting is the first arithmetic concept we learn, and we typically learn to do so during early childhood. Counting is the basis of arithmetic. Before people could manipulate numbers, numbers had to exist. Counting was first done on the body, before it was done on apparatuses outside the body such as clay tablets and hard drives. However, counting has become an invaluable tool in mathematics itself, as became apparent when counting started to be examined analytically. How did counting begin? What is the study of combinatorics? And what can be counted?
